To understand YouTube, we must first appreciate its history. In just a few short years, it grew from a simple video-sharing platform to a global hub for content creators and consumers alike. Its acquisition by Google in 2006 marked a pivotal moment, enabling it to leverage Google's resources and technology to expand rapidly. Today, YouTube boasts over 2 billion logged-in monthly users, making it a powerhouse in the digital landscape.
